Mr. Larry Edward McElroy of Jonesboro, departed this life Friday night, November 6, 2020, at his home, at the age of 75.
He was born July 3, 1945, the son of the late James McElroy and Mary Gage McElroy.
Larry was a graduate of Monette High School and entered a career in the construction business. He worked many years for BB Vance and retired around 2010. He supervised the construction of Central Baptist Church in Jonesboro. Larry was a member of the Refuge Baptist Church in Lake City for over 25 years and one of his passions was Old Antique Cars. He married Norma Nettles in 1975 and they enjoyed 45 years together. In addition to his parents, James and Mary McElroy, he was preceded in death by one brother, Jerry McElroy and one stepson, Dana Harper.
He is survived by his wife, Norma McElroy of the home, two daughters, Laurica McElroy of Texas and Shelly McElroy of Utah, two step-children, Donna Barnes (Joey) of Leachville, and Doug Harper (Jody) of Lucas, TX, and three grandchildren, Josh Barnes, Aubrey Harper and Damian McElroy.
